Overview

T-cell receptors (TCRs) are transmembrane protein complexes expressed on T lymphocytes that recognize antigenic peptides presented by self or foreign MHC molecules, initiating T cell activation and adaptive immunity. NK cell receptors encompass several families of receptors on natural killer cells that modulate cytotoxic responses, often via direct recognition of altered or missing self-MHC, or by binding stress-induced ligands. Allogeneic MHC presentation occurs, for example, during transplantation, when TCRs and certain NK cell receptors directly or indirectly recognize non-self (allogeneic) MHC molecules, leading to immune activation, graft rejection, or, conversely, beneficial graft-versus-tumor effects[2][3][6][5]. Both TCRs and NK cell receptors are crucial immune checkpoints and therapeutic targets in transplantation, oncology, and infectious disease.
